incisionnoun

uk/ɪnˈsɪʒ.ən/us/ɪnˈsɪʒ.ən/

[ C or U ] an opening that is made in something with a sharp tool, especially in someone's body during an operation:

The surgeon makes a small incision into which a tube is inserted.

[ C ] specialized medical a wound or scar made by a surgical cut
